The First Responder Network Authority (FirstNet) is an independent authority within the U.S. Department of Commerce’s National Telecommunications and Information Administration (NTIA). FirstNet was designed to improve communication among local, state, regional, tribal and national emergency services personnel. Created by the Middle Class Tax Relief and Job Creation Act signed Feb. 22, 2012, FirstNet`s mission is to establish, deploy and maintain the first high-speed, nationwide wireless broadband network dedicated to public safety. The broadband data network fulfills a fundamental need of the public safety community for a single, mission-critical communications system enabling force multiplier effectiveness and is a key recommendation of the 9/11 Commission. FirstNet is governed by a 15-member Board consisting of the Attorney General of the United States, the Secretary of Homeland Security, the Director of the Office of Management and Budget, and 12 members appointed by the Secretary of Commerce. The FirstNet Board is composed of representatives from public safety; local, state and federal government; and the wireless industry. These dedicated individuals bring their expertise, experience and commitment to serving public safety and meeting the FirstNet mission. EarnUp is an award-winning, consumer-first payments technology platform that intelligently automates loan payment scheduling. With a mission to create a financial system that can work for everyone, EarnUp is helping originators provide a digital private-label payment experience with flexible mortgage payment options for borrowers (or homeowners) even as loans move between different servicers. Currently the company serves lenders, servicers, and borrowers across the U.S. and manages over $10 billion in loan payments. EarnUp`s platform and enterprise solutions help mortgage companies reduce risk and streamline business operations in a compassionate way while improving overall borrower financial health and ensuring that they have flexible payment options based on their financial standing. Investors in EarnUp includeBain Capital Ventures, SignalFire, Blumberg Capital, LendingTree, KeyBank and Flourish Ventures.
Established in July 2012, the Bitcoin Foundation is the world’s first and leading member-driven non-profit digital currency trade organization dedicated to serving the business, technology, government relations, and public affairs needs of the Bitcoin community. The Foundation works to protect and standardize the Bitcoin protocol and software, to broaden the use of Bitcoin through public education and by fostering a safe and sane legal and regulatory environment, and to support local Bitcoin efforts by sponsoring community resources like Bitnodes and Bitcoin.org and connecting a network of Bitcoin communities worldwide.
